Patent number: 11838423Abstract: An embodiment involves persistent storage and one or more processors. The persistent storage may contain a plurality of hardware models specifying types of computing devices, wherein the hardware models include attributes representing manufacturer names, product names, and model numbers of the computing devices. The processors may be configured to: obtain, from the persistent storage, a hardware model; calculate a hash value over attributes of the hardware model; compare the hash value to hash values in a curated list, the curated list including normalized hardware models that map the hash values to normalized manufacturer names, normalized product names, or normalized model numbers; determine that the hash value matches a particular hash value for a normalized hardware model; and update, in the persistent storage, the hardware model to include at least one of a normalized manufacturer name, a normalized product name, or a normalized model number associated with the normalized hardware model.Type: GrantFiled: August 31, 2022Date of Patent: December 5, 2023Assignee: ServiceNow, Inc.Inventors: Eric Charles Ferrington, Venkat Rao Vadranam, Vishal Reddy Wudaru, Thankaselvi Kumaresan, Jugal Kishore, Vijaya Sankara Gopisetty, Uttej Kumar Reddy Gade, Saurabh Dewan

Patent number: 8169299Abstract: A method and apparatus is provided for creating and recognizing a USN (Unique Signature Number) from an analysis of living entity's (e.g. person, animal or other multi-cellular being having neural activity) emitted electrical or electromagnetic signal in a given, normalized or calm state. This USN may then be used at a later date, in a comparison function of a number of stored USN's, in ascertaining the identity of an entity recently detected as being in proximity to an antenna of the apparatus. A further analysis process can also detect neural activity that is abnormal to that indicated by the USN of a given entity in a calm state and which neural activity may be indicative of excessive aggression, stress or even ill health said given entity.Type: GrantFiled: July 12, 2006Date of Patent: May 1, 2012Assignee: OnAsset Intelligence, Inc.Inventor: Jugal Kishore Sharma

Patent number: 7791455Abstract: A method and apparatus is provided for sensing a given situation such as the presence of operational aircraft for deactivation, or other modification, of a device such as wireless communication circuitry signal transmission circuitry while in the presence of the operational aircraft. The sensing of a situation may be by the presence of a predetermined signal, the arrival at a given location, a measurable change in air pressure and so forth. The sensor circuitry, upon detecting conditions suggestive of operational aircraft, operates to activate, deactivate or otherwise modify the performance of a device while in the presence or immediate vicinity of aircraft or other predetermined situation.Type: GrantFiled: December 29, 2006Date of Patent: September 7, 2010Assignee: OnAsset Intelligence, Inc.Inventors: James S. MacLean, III, Bruce C. Lutz, Jugal Kishore Sharma
